Be sure your home appears to always be occupied. Have electronics and lights with timers and set them to go off at various times. This will make your home appear as if someone is there. This is just one of the many precautions you can take to secure your home.
Don’t give the keys to your home to a professional cleaner unless you trust them completely. Anyone you give the keys to your home to should be unarguably honest. Make sure you verify all references. If you hire a cleaner who works for a company, speak with your local BBB about the company’s reliability.
Security systems are more than just an alarm. Many can be set for sounding their alarm if anyone enters. This could be valuable for parents who have small children, making them aware when their kid has closed or opened a door.
Invest in a safe in order to secure very valuable items. Doing so can protect your valuables in the event of a robbery. Keep it hidden in a hard to find location.
Make sure the ringer on any phones in your home is turned off when you leave for vacation. If the phone continues to ring while you’re gone, this lets an intruder know that the home is empty.
Don’t make a habit of giving strangers access to your home. Even if they tell you a sob story about needing help, this warning remains true. It’s quite possible that your charming guest is only interested in evaluating the security of your home; if they find it lacking, they may be back later to relieve you of some of your possessions.
Avoid opening the door if you don’t know who is standing on the other side. People try many ways to convince others to open up their doors so that they can commit burglary or worse. Create a rule where you only allow those you’ve invited to your home inside.
Garage Doors
Your garage should be as secure as your home. There is a solution for people that are worried about burglars going into their home through an attached garage. A C-clamp is very useful for garage doors that lift on tracks. It will prevent garage doors from opening up whenever it is near the roller and is tight on the track.
